Okay, so we know number bonds are important. But how do we make them fun for our kids? After all, we don't want them to dread math time! Here are some tips for using visual aids to help your child understand and visualize number bonds:
Objects: Use everyday objects like toys, fruits, or even stationery to represent numbers. For example, if you're teaching the number bond of 5, you can use 5 toy cars and then split them into groups of 2 and 3. Let your child physically move the objects around to see how the numbers can be combined.

Drawings: Encourage your child to draw pictures to represent numbers. For example, they can draw 4 apples and then circle 1 apple to show the number bond of 4 (1 and 3).
Manipulatives: Use manipulatives like counters, blocks, or even LEGO bricks to help your child visualize number bonds. These tools allow children to physically manipulate numbers and see how they work.
Number Bond Diagrams: Introduce number bond diagrams. These diagrams visually represent the relationship between the whole number and its parts. They look like circles connected by lines, making it easy for children to see how numbers are related.
Real-Life Scenarios: Relate number bonds to real-life scenarios that your child can understand. For example, "If you have 3 sweets and I give you 2 more, how many sweets do you have in total?"

Understanding number bonds encourages strategic thinking in young learners. When kids know multiple ways to break down a number, they can choose the most efficient strategy for solving a problem. For instance, when faced with 9 + 6, a child familiar with number bonds might break 6 into 1 + 5, easily recognizing that 9 + 1 = 10, and then adding the remaining 5. This strategic approach not only simplifies calculations but also fosters a deeper understanding of mathematical relationships, which is essential for how to excel in Singapore Primary 1 math.

Turn learning into a game. Use songs, stories, and interactive activities to make number bonds enjoyable. This positive association with math helps children stay motivated and eager to learn, fostering a love for numbers.
Young learners benefit greatly from visual aids. Using objects like counters or drawing pictures helps children see and understand the relationship between numbers. This hands-on approach makes learning number bonds more engaging and memorable.
Repetition is crucial for solidifying understanding. Regular practice with number bonds reinforces the concept and builds fluency. Short, frequent sessions are more effective than long, infrequent ones, ensuring retention and mastery.
Number bonds in Primary 1 math are fundamental. They illustrate how numbers can be broken down and combined, forming the bedrock for addition and subtraction. Mastering this concept early provides a solid base for more complex mathematical operations later on.
Decomposition is key to mastering number bonds. Encourage children to break down numbers into different combinations. For example, the number 5 can be seen as 1+4, 2+3, or even 0+5, strengthening their number sense.

Before we jump into extending number bonds, let's quickly recap what they are. A number bond shows how a number can be broken down into two or more parts. For example, the number 5 can be broken down into 2 and 3, or 1 and 4. Visual aids, like drawing circles or using counters, are super helpful for young learners.
Interesting Fact: Using manipulatives like Lego bricks or even snacks (strategically, of course!) can make learning number bonds more engaging and less intimidating for your child.
Number bonds are the foundation for addition and subtraction. If your child understands that 7 is made up of 3 and 4, they'll easily be able to solve problems like 7 - 3 = ? and 4 + 3 = ?. They are also crucial for mental math, which is a valuable skill that will help them throughout their lives. Think of it as mental gymnastics for their brains!
